What to Know About FedEx in Jal, New Mexico

FedEx delivery services in Jal, New Mexico, operate within a small yet bustling community characterized by its population of approximately 2,070 residents. Located in Lea County, Jal is surrounded by a predominantly flat, arid landscape typical of the High Plains region, which influences the transportation corridors and delivery logistics. The city’s layout, featuring a network of well-maintained roads, facilitates efficient delivery routes. However, the relative isolation of Jal, combined with its smaller scale compared to urban centers, may lead to longer transit times when shipments originate from more populated areas.

Weather patterns in Jal can also impact delivery schedules. The region experiences a semi-arid climate, with hot summers and mild winters; significant temperature fluctuations and occasional severe weather, such as thunderstorms, can occur. These elements necessitate careful planning and timely departures to ensure on-time deliveries. Additionally, the local geography includes proximity to major highways, which serves as a vital connection for carriers, enhancing overall shipment reliability to and from Jal. As part of the greater Lea County area, FedEx is well-positioned to support the community's logistical needs while adapting to its unique challenges.

We Make Your FedEx Delivery CO2 positive

The receipt of a shipment causes about 500g CO2. A tree can bind about one ton of CO2 in a lifetime. To be climate neutral this would be 1 tree for 2000 sendings. But CO2 neutral is not enough! That's why we plant a tree at least every 1000 FedEx shipments and thus make the receipt of FedEx parcels climate positive for all users.
